Abstract:
Abstract VaR (Value at Risk) is one of the most attractive risk management tools in recent years. As a quantitative model to measure and control financial risk, compared with traditional models, it is easy to understand and apply so as to have more practical and referential significance. However, the application of VaR method in the risk management of purchasing is limited. This paper analyzes the application of VaR Risk Measurement Model in risk management of purchasing and set up a purchasing risk measurement model.
